2Intervention ArmProcedure-kShArakarma, क्षारकर्म (Procedure Reference: CHARAK CHIKITSA 26/157, Procedure details: A. Purva Karma • All the aseptic precautions will be taken throughout the procedure. • Procedure will be done empty stomach. • Lignocaine × 4% spray will be sprayed into the nostril to anesthetize the turbinate in order to avoid sneezing reflex & sensitivity. • Patient will be made to sit in comfortable position with the head extended by placing a pillow under the shoulders to expose the nasal cavity properly. • A gauze piece soaked in Go ghrita will be placed into the septal side of nostrils nasal cavity away from the turbinate to avoid involvement of other normal structures. B. Pradhana karma • The nasal cavity will be exposed using Thudicum’s Nasal Speculum and a secretion over the turbinate will be wiped out using gauze piece. • 0.5 gm Kadali kshara will be applied over the medial surface of the exposed turbinate, by using the cotton rolled over Jobson aural probe. • Applied kshara will be kept for 1-2 min. After sometime, the color changed to reddish brown (Jambuphalavat, i.e. the fruit of Syzizium cumini Linn.). • The kshara will be then removed with cotton rolled with Jobson aural probe. • Lemon juice will be applied over the turbinate to neutralize the remaining kshara. • Go ghrita will be applied over the burnt wound to overcome daha (burning sensation) if required. C. Paschata karma • The patient will be advised to avoid exposure to air or breeze, dust, smoke, etc., The patient will be advised to take light diet. ))
(1) Medicine Name: KADALI KSHARA, Reference: Sushruta Samhita (Su. Ut 11/11-12), Route: Topical, Dosage Form: Kshara, Dose: 30(mg), Frequency: od, Duration: 1 Days

Brief Summary
Modification(s)  
The patient diagnosed with inferior turbinate hypertrophy fulfilling inclusion and exclusion criteria attending OPD Shalakya tantra and ENT OPD, S.S.Hospital ,IMS BHU will be assigned into control and trial group by simple randomization. Present pilot study sample size is 15 in trial group and 10 in control group. In the trial group, topical application of kadali kshara was done while in the control group nasal decongestants Xylometazoline oxymetazoline hydrochloride nasal solution was given for 5 days.The patient will be assessed based on subjective and objective parameters and follow up for 7th and 15th day. Subjective parameters will be assessed according to NOSE(Nasal obstruction symptom evaluation) scores - Nasal congestion or stuffiness, Nasal blockage or obstruction, trouble breathing my nose, Unable to get enough air through my nose during exercise or exertion, Trouble sleeping, just before commencing treatment , after treatment and during follow up. Objective parameters include Friedman grading system of inferior turbinate hypertrophy, Nasal endoscopic grading system of inferior turbinate hypertrophy, Laboratory test CBC and ESR and Pictorial presentation of inferior turbinate hypertrophy before treatment and after treatment, assessed on before and after treatment. The data collected will be analysed statistically by using appropriate test.
